Donecle aims to revolutionize aircraft maintenance with automated drone inspections. With a growing air traffic market and labor shortages, optimizing maintenance efficiency is crucial. Our project, "I3DM," seeks to address these labor shortages, by optimizing maintenance efficiency and enhancing safety. Donecle's Iris 3D Mapping drone, with its fully automated flight and precise damage detection, reduces inspection times from hours to minutes, enabling faster aircraft turnaround and reduced AOG costs. The project's objectives are threefold: 1) Technological Innovation: Further develop and validate the Iris drone's automated flight, obstacle avoidance, and precise damage detection and surface deformations such as dents, achieving TRL 9; 2) Regulatory Compliance: Obtain necessary approvals and certifications for commercial deployment, addressing potential delays in regulatory approvals; 3) Market Penetration: Expand geographically, targeting key aviation markets, and ensuring worldwide adoption of the solution by airlines, MROs, and manufacturers. We will achieve these objectives through extensive testing, collaboration with industry stakeholders, and strategic market expansion. The final solution, including drone, software, and data hosting, optimizes maintenance processes, improves safety, and provides actionable data insights. The solution can be extended to other applications, such as ships and wind turbines inspection. Our strong established IP, with patents already filed in several countries, and our experienced team ensure the project's success. The project's estimated costs are €3.5M, with a requested grant of €2.5M.
